06-138
SUPERVISOR OF OCCUPATIONAL EDUCATION 28 $69,159

OPEN TO ALL QUALIFIED EMPLOYEES OF THE NEW YORK STATE
EDUCATION DEPARTMENT

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S TO PARTICIPATE IN THIS EXAMINATION: On or before the last date for filing applications, you must be a qualified employee of the New York State Education Department and have had one year of permanent competitive or 55-b/55-c service:

Either 1.
as an Associate in Business and Marketing Education, Associate in Continuing Education, Associate in Health Occupations Education, Associate in Home Economics Education, Associate in Occupational Education (Civil Rights), Associate in Occupational Education Program Development, Associate in Occupational Education Program Planning, Associate in Occupational School Supervision, Associate in Special Occupational Education Services, Associate in Technology and Technical Education or Associate in Trade and Industrial Education.
Or 2.
in a title allocated to G-26 or higher in the Office of Workforce Preparation and Continuing Education where at least 50% of your duties were concentrated in career, technical or adult education programs and must have included designing and developing curricula and examinations, administering and monitoring grants and contracts, or providing specialized training and technical assistance in career and technical education to local education agencies or BOCES.

If you were permanently appointed to a qualifying title on or before September 13, 2001 and have served continuously in this title since that date, you are eligible to file for this examination.

QUALIFYING EXPERIENCE FOR APPOINTMENT FROM THE ELIGIBLE LIST: After one year of the service described in the minimum qualifications, successful candidates will be qualified for appointment from the eligible list.

IMPORTANT: If you qualify for Supervisor of Occupational Education under "Option 2," you must include with your application card, XD-5, a statement on agency letterhead clearly documenting how you meet the specialized experience described above. The statement must be signed by both your program manager and Director of Human Resources Management. Applications submitted without a signed statement will be disapproved.

SUBJECT OF EXAMINATION: The examination consists of meeting the minimum qualifications on or before the last date for filing applications and your best score of 70 or higher on any Mid-Level Managers and Administrators Promotion Test Battery.

Final scores will be computed by using your best score of 70 or higher on the Mid-Level Managers and Administrators Promotion Test Battery. If you pass, your seniority credits, if any, will be included in the computation of your final score. Rank on the eligible list will be determined after adding any war-time veterans credits to your final passing score.

CREDIT FOR SENIORITY: Seniority is credited at the rate of one credit for each five year period (or fraction thereof) excluding the first year of service.

ELIGIBILITY FOR EXAMINATION: To be eligible to compete in this examination, you must be employed in the specified department or agency on a permanent or contingent permanent basis in the competitive class, or in the non-competitive class or labor class if specifically noted on this announcement (or be on an appropriate preferred list), and have the specified time in the specified title or salary grade. You may not compete in a test for a title if you are permanently employed in that title (unless you are still on probation) or in a higher direct line of promotion.
